Why Pre-Planning is Becoming a Trending Search

Interestingly, many people searching for goglin funeral information are not doing so because of a recent loss, but because they are considering their own future arrangements. Pre-planning, or "pre-need" arrangements, has become a significant trend in the wellness and financial planning sectors.

Benefits of pre-planning include:

Emotional Relief: It removes the burden of decision-making from surviving family members during a time of high stress.Financial Security: Many providers allow individuals to lock in current prices, protecting their estate from inflation and rising costs.Personalization: It ensures that your final wishes are documented and followed exactly as you intended.

This proactive approach to the end of life is being embraced by younger generations who view it as a responsible part of a comprehensive life plan.

What to Expect When Attending a Modern Service

If you are responding to a goglin funeral notice, it is helpful to know that modern etiquette has become more flexible. While black attire is still a standard, many families now request "memory colors" or attire that reflects the deceased's favorite sports team or hobby.

Common elements of a modern service might include:

Interactive displays: Photos, videos, and even personal items like a favorite bike or musical instrument.Live streaming: A high-quality broadcast for those who cannot travel.Personalized keepsakes: Seed packets, custom bookmarks, or small tokens that reflect the individual’s passions.

Understanding these modern touches can help attendees feel more comfortable and engaged during the service, turning a somber event into a communal experience of healing.
